Thoughts so far on the models:
Though not my particular flavor of wargame (Im more of a fantasy/sci-fi guy, rather than historical-inspired), The minis are rather nice and have a decent amount of details on them. Where they lose points in my book is in assembly. The heads go on easy enough, but even for metal models they end up with a lot of gaps in the arms. This is especially true on the Bull Mastiffs (the taller dogs), which seem to have a casting defect on their left side. It renders the arms nearly impossible to position, as the socket is completely missing. Hopefully quality of assembly will improve with the models' conversion to resin. On the bright side, On The Lamb's customer service is impeccable. I shot them an email explaining my issue, and they threw replacement models in the mail right away, no questions asked.

Yeah, I really should get some proper liquid mask. One of these days Ill order some, especially if there are more vehicles in need of camo. I was trying to use things that I had around the house so I could move along on the project and avoid ordering a new item just for the occasion.

It backfired, but maybe it just needs more experimentation. Maybe a layer of varnish would protect the bottom layer. Again, this is one of those things I have to play around with in the future. Definitely putting some liquid mask on order though.

@GiraffeX: I dont think the material underneath it mattered too much. The paint was loose in places on the Tauros, plus the tauros had more surface greeblies than the flat panels of the deffkopta, giving the glue more surface to grab on to.


So i took Dr H's idea under consideration, and I think i found a winner! (Thanks dude!!)



As added insurance I put a layer of varnish on it after the initial medium gray layer. Seemed to have really helped, as the sticky tac pulled right up without incident!

Next Im going to bring in highlights to the base colors as well as add streaks of a lighter gray along the tiger stripes. I might throw in a bit of black or dark gray too, while Im at it.

From the previous stage, the whole thing got a black wash, then a light edge highlight and clean up of the medium gray stripes.



Then, using a light gray, I brought up the edges of the stripes. I alternated between the front-most edge of the stripes and the trailing edge, as in theory I think it helps the camo to break up the lines of the vehicle.




Overall, it's turning out vastly different than what I had planned, much in part due to the glue fiasco. Bit of a learning curve, but I know how to better tackle the next camo model.

From here, I'm going to pick out pieces in color, like the missiles and lenses. You can already sort of see the mechanical bits on the top picked out in a brassy gold color.
